    I think you are partially right here.

    Yes, the season does feel very watered down, but I think that is a result of them trying to cram the ending into the 18 episodes. To me, seasons 1 and 2 were the best seasons ever, because they were just completely filled with amazing character development and side plots. Half of the stuff really didn't even matter, like the islanders playing golf for fun, or random fishing scenes and what not, but to me, that was all what made Lost so great. It made me feel submersed into their world, I connected with the characters, and really cared.

    However, as the seasons progressed, I feel like they worried less and less about these short fun and pointless scenes and cared more about the major plot and suspense. And now here we are in Season 6 where I feel like its just boom boom boom plot, with not casual moments. I guess that is the nature of the story, but I really miss the natural feel to the show. I think they are trying to push too much into the show in a set amount of time. Originally they had all the time in the world so they wasted a lot of it just making the show interesting, but now that they placed limits on themselves they really have no room for anything except the necessities.

    I feel like season 6 is just giving us the essential stuff which actually makes it somewhat boring. Plus the fact that they are supposed to wrap up all the mysterious makes keeping the show suspenseful somewhat hard. I never really felt like the writers were having a tough time until now, and I really think its because of the time restriction. Its sad, I don't exactly love the season, but I will have to make do with what I get.
